How much does it cost to rent a home in Eldorado Estates?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Eldorado Estates 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,800 | $2,800 | $2,800 |
| Eldorado Estates 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,481 | $1,895 | $4,500 |
| Eldorado Estates 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,145 | $1,995 | $8,500 |
| Eldorado Estates 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,000 | $2,600 | $6,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Eldorado Estates
What type of rentals are currently available in Eldorado Estates?
There are currently 42 Apartments for Rent in Eldorado Estates, TX with pricing that ranges from $917 to $11,645. There are also 234 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Eldorado Estates ranging from $550 to $8,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Eldorado Estates?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Eldorado Estates ranges from $550 to $8,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,663.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Eldorado Estates?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Eldorado Estates range from $1,889 to $5,066,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,895 to $4,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,995 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,222.
